Containerising an AI compliance pipeline for broadcast media

Pipeline Containerisation

About

A SaaS B2B business working with Cloud Combinator on AWS. The client is anonymised at their request.

Challenge

The challenge had four focus areas, each rooted in the constraints of the original monolithic deployment.

A monolithic, single-host architecture

The full compliance pipeline ran on one GPU EC2 instance per tenant. This concentrated risk on a single host, mixed unrelated concerns, and made it impossible to scale ingestion, GPU processing and report delivery independently according to their very different resource profiles.

No pipeline orchestration

With the pipeline executing as one process, there was no built-in retry logic, structured error handling or execution visibility. A failure at any point in a long-running media job was difficult to isolate and recover, which is costly when video files run to gigabytes each.

Slow, manual tenant provisioning

Standing up a new tenant meant reproducing a bespoke infrastructure silo. Without parameterised infrastructure as code, onboarding was slow and error-prone, and difficult to keep consistent across tenants and regions.

Limited observability

The monolith offered little insight into container health, stage-level performance or failure conditions, making it hard to prove throughput parity or respond quickly to incidents in a compliance-critical workload.

Solution

Cloud Combinator structured the engagement as a phased delivery, opening with a discovery gate so that containerisation feasibility was proven before any build commenced, and keeping the existing EC2 deployment untouched until an intentional cutover.

Changes

The engagement defines acceptance against a clear set of success criteria: functional parity with the current EC2 deployment across all test media, throughput that meets or exceeds the EC2 baseline at production volume, strict tenant isolation, automated provisioning, live observability, and a completed operational handover. The following figures are the agreed delivery targets for the modernised platform.

  • Independent, decomposed stagesIngestion, GPU processing and delivery run as separate ECS tasks with their own task definitions, allowing each to scale to its own resource profile rather than sharing one host.
  • Orchestrated and resilientThe Step Functions state machine adds retry logic, error handling and execution visibility across the full S3 to GPU to S3 workflow, so failures can be isolated and recovered.
  • Repeatable tenant provisioningParameterised CDK and CloudFormation templates target new-tenant deployment in under 30 minutes from a single command, replacing bespoke per-tenant silos.
  • Production-grade observabilityContainer Insights, health-check alarms and a consolidated dashboard provide the operational visibility a compliance-critical workload requires.
  • HandoverDeployment, rollback, operational and disaster-recovery runbooks are delivered alongside a hands-on workshop covering ECS operations, tenant provisioning, CI/CD and incident response.

With the pipeline containerised, orchestrated and provisioned as code, the client is positioned to onboard new tenants faster, scale each processing stage to demand, and extend the same pattern to additional regions as its compliance business grows.

AWS Stack

Amazon ECS

(Fargate and EC2) for a mixed launch-type model running the ingestion, GPU processing and delivery stages.

AWS Step Functions

For orchestrating the three-stage pipeline with retries, error handling and execution logging.

Amazon ECR

For container image storage with lifecycle policies and vulnerability scanning.

Amazon Bedrock

(Anthropic Claude Haiku 4.5) for managed language model capability within the compliance pipeline.

Amazon S3

For per-tenant media ingestion and compliance report delivery, with S3 events initiating the pipeline.

Amazon CloudWatch Container Insights

For metrics, centralised logs, alarms and the operational dashboard.

AWS KMS

For per-tenant encryption keys that maintain tenant isolation at rest.

Utilising Language Recognition, Speed, and Enhanced Security to Make Social Media a Force for Good

  • Here, we take a detailed look at how the Cloud Combinator team collaborated with another cutting-edge AI service provider that provides intelligent systems to “make social media more social” for brands and users alike.
  • Arwen AI is a UK-based startup specialising in AI solutions to manage and enhance brands’ social media interactions. Founded in 2020 by Matt McGrory, Dr. David Cole, and Joel Bailey, Arwen. AI focuses on using AI to automatically detect and remove spam, toxic comments, and other unwanted content from social media platforms.
  • The team at Arwen have three core products. ‘Moderate’ is focused on identifying and removing toxic content from social media channels. ‘Engage’ helps brands identify and engage with meaningful conversations on social media, and ‘Customize’ allows brands to apply bespoke algorithms to their channels - creating an even more effective moderation and engagement.
